Painting Description
"Linen Market, Dominica" is a notable painting by the Italian painter Agostino Brunias (c. 1730 – 1796), who is known for his colorful depictions of life in the British West Indies during the colonial period. Created in the late 18th century, this work is part of a series that Brunias produced after he was commissioned by Sir William Young, 1st Baronet, who was appointed as the governor of Dominica in 1764. Brunias moved to the Caribbean around 1765 and spent the remainder of his life painting scenes of the West Indies.
The painting "Linen Market, Dominica" captures a vibrant scene of a market day, illustrating the interactions between European settlers, free people of color, and the enslaved in a colonial context. The artwork is significant for its detailed representation of the clothing, customs, and social dynamics of the period. Brunias's work has been both praised for its aesthetic qualities and scrutinized for its romanticized portrayal of colonial life, which often omits the harsher realities of slavery and colonial exploitation.
"Linen Market, Dominica" is executed in oil on canvas and is characterized by its lively composition and the use of light to highlight the textures of fabrics and the diverse complexions of the figures. The painting serves as an important visual document of the era and provides insight into the cultural and economic exchanges that took place in Caribbean colonial markets.
The painting is held in various collections and has been exhibited in art galleries and museums, contributing to scholarly discussions on colonialism, representation, and the daily life in the Caribbean during the 18th century. As an artwork, "Linen Market, Dominica" continues to be a subject of study within the fields of art history, colonial studies, and Caribbean history, offering a window into the past through Brunias's distinctive artistic lens.
